EAGLEHAWK NECK WEBCAM OFFLINE AS OFFICERS MESS DUE FOR DEMOLITION
Tuesday, April 15, 2008 - 01:55 pm - source: The CoastView team
After over seven years of service the CoastView Eaglehawk Neck webcam, hosted by the Officers Mess, broadcast its final images at noon on Sunday, April 13th, 2008. The popular service attracted over 100,000 page-views every year from visitors across the globe. The camera was removed due to the impending demolition of the Officers Mess which will be replaced with a 4 lot subdivision.

HOBART CBD FIRE CAUGHT BY WEBCAM
Saturday, September 22, 2007 - 09:03 pm - source: Coastview
By now most Southern Tasmanian residents would be aware of todays historic Myer building fire in the Hobart CBD. The 6:30pm image from Coastview's Hobart camera provides some insight into the extent of the blaze with smoke and fire clearly visible from the Lindisfarne location.

COASTVIEW LAUNCHES NEW HOBART WEBCAM
Friday, July 20, 2007 - 06:17 am - source: The CoastView Partners
CoastView.com.au, Tasmania's online coastal community, has launched a new Hobart webcam The view faces southwest and takes in parts of Lindisfarne, Lindisfarne Bay, the Tasman Bridge, Hobart, and the skyline above Sandy Bay.

COASTVIEW LAUNCHES NEW “MINI-STORES”
Tuesday, March 27, 2007 - 06:03 am - source: The CoastView Team
In July 2005 CoastView launched the "CoastView Classifieds" - a free online marketplace for members of the CoastView community. With membership now over 1,000 our Classified service has seen unprecedented growth as Tasmanians swap and sell private goods amongst a targeted market.
To cater to burgeoning interests from commercial interests we have now launched "mini-stores" within the "CoastView Classifieds" to provide a marketplace for select Tasmanian businesses.

COASTVIEW COMMUNITY MEMBERSHIP ROCKETS PAST 1,000
- source: CoastView Member services
Over seven years ago CoastView launched Tasmania's first web portal based on a webcam network . In January 2005 we upped the ante by launching our community concept, building an online coastal community for Tasmanians by Tasmanians .
2007 has seen membership in the CoastView community explode with nearly 200 new registered members since January 1st. And our total membership has recently burst through the 1,000 mark.
